Output 2f507ba81871e695fcb99ea71ac728b7075e0824dac3e6936f78e9430eb471e4:16

value
1627438
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50a991291808350177caaf0e5c5de03b6220cb99 OP_EQUAL
address
393X7caT28nUrRs2PsQW7TYVdKo1orv9RE
transaction
2f507ba81871e695fcb99ea71ac728b7075e0824dac3e6936f78e9430eb471e4
spent
true